I sort of spent the whole day experimenting with these ingredients, which are new to me

1. Coconut OIl.

Nutrient
Benefit for Skin
Lauric Acid
Naturally occurs in organic coconut oil. Effective against acne causing bacteria.
Caprylic Acid
Provides nurturing benefits to sensitive and oily skin. Anti-oxidant protection.
Vitamin E
Powerful antioxidant. Fights off free radicals that cause oxygen damage in skin cells. Removes acne scars.
Healthy Fats
For lubricating and moisturizing skin. Good for combination skin as well as peeling dry skin combined with acne.

2. Pearl Powder

anitseptic, purifying, toning, healing- for acne, enlarged pores, redness, wrinkles

3. Royal Jelly- from [Removed]

healing, hormone balancing, 10-HDA (hydration 40%-60% in a recent study , silicon for collagen, anti-oxidants and nutrients that support skin renewal such as flavonoids, nucleic acid, decanoic acid, enzymes, and estrogen.

Numerous vitamins and minerals such as B1, B2, B3, B5, B6, acetyl-choline and zinc can be found in royal jelly which are excellent for skin health. Studies indicate that the acids found in Royal Jelly contribute to its collagen production and promotion.

I applied these products three times today,

- the thinnest layer of coconut oil, letting it absorb and rinsing off excess, patting dry

- a tsp of Pearl Powder covering my entire face, neck

- a tbsp of Royal Jelly in honey, allow to absorb for an hour

Very rarely do I say "wow!" when I wipe off a mask, but I totally did. My skin was firmer, my pores smaller and purged, my redness soothed, my persistent thick flakiness smoothed by 70% and a pesky deepening line in my face GONE.
